Coder Social home page Coder Social logo

nirs / ovirt-imageio Goto Github PK

View Code? Open in Web Editor NEW

This project forked from ovirt/ovirt-imageio

0.0 3.0 0.0 2.46 MB

The oVirt image transfer daemon and clients.

License: GNU General Public License v2.0

Makefile 0.36% Shell 0.34% Python 95.87% C 0.72% Go 2.62% Jinja 0.02% Dockerfile 0.07%

ovirt-imageio's Introduction

ovirt-imageio

Package version Python versions Downloads per month License CI status Copr build status

ovirt-imageio enables uploading and downloading of disks and snapshots using HTTPS.

The project provides ovirt-imageio service and imageio client library.

ovirt-imageio service can act in two different roles:

  • as a service exposing images over HTTPS, allowing clients to read and write images.

  • as a proxy service, allowing clients without access to the host network to read and write images.

imageio client library provides wrapper around REST API provided by ovirt-imageio. Besides making REST API easy to use, it also provides other features like on-the-fly image format conversion or support for incremental backup out of the box. It can also be used as a reference implementation of imageio client.

How this project is related to other oVirt projects?

  • vdsm - control and monitor imageio service, prepare and finalize upload and download operations.

  • engine - manage upload and download operations, communicating with vdsm and imageio service running on the engine. Engine does not communicate with imageio service on the hosts.

Documentation

http://ovirt.github.io/ovirt-imageio/

Installation

Contributing

Patches are welcome!

Getting Help

Please send mail to one of the following lists for help.

Licensing

The project is provided under the terms of the GPL-2.0-or-later License.

Please see the LICENSES/GPL-2.0-or-later.txt file for complete license terms.

ovirt-imageio's People

Contributors

aefrat avatar aesteve-rh avatar arachmani avatar bkhizgiy avatar danielerez avatar didib avatar eedri avatar fabiand avatar gpadgett avatar gpillon avatar ifireball avatar igoihman avatar ilanzuckerman avatar irosenzw avatar jhernand avatar michalskrivanek avatar mnecas avatar mureinik avatar mwperina avatar nirs avatar sandrobonazzola avatar shenitzky avatar tinez avatar tiraboschi avatar vjuranek avatar

Watchers

 avatar  avatar  av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.